Transaction c631390dafa87c95053bfca57d89b817fa169a02e76dd339db4f12b920edf688
1 Input
1 Output
-
c631390dafa87c95053bfca57d89b817fa169a02e76dd339db4f12b920edf688:0
- value
- 590256
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cb289d628fc411de8ea909477f2dd653db21caf9 OP_EQUAL
- address
- 3LDDkT4JpvqD8bLMAjsjBCa9EzGaGQicVm